After discussion with the Commission, the applicants modified their application to a permit to build one non-electric 16x16 cabin with alternative plumbing. Having held the public hearing at their December meeting, Commissioners voted 6-0 to recommend approval of the permit. PROPOSED REVISION OF 12-1 THROUGH 12-5; ARTICLE 16; AND ARTICLE 13-1 THROUGH 13-7: Articles 12/16 deal with procedures related to Zoning Permits and Special and Conditional Use Permits. Article 13 deals with site plans and includes requirements for both major and minor site plans. Commissioners, after considering legal advice, directed staff to remove references to Conditional Use Permit and replace that term with Special Use Permit. They then reviewed the draft ordinance and made minor changes. Commissioners voted 6-0 to direct staff to advertise the proposed revisions for public hearing at their February meeting. Reports may be reprinted or excerpted with attribution. --------------------------------------------------------------------------- OF INTEREST: - The Virginia Master Naturalist (VMN) Program is a statewide corps of volunteers providing education, outreach, and service dedicated to the beneficial management of natural resources and natural areas within their communities. The Central Blue Ridge Chapter of VMNs is conducting its 2010 training beginning March 13 and concluding May 30. Training requires seven Saturday sessions (9-4) of both classroom and field work plus Nature Camp the last weekend in May. Cost is $125 to cover instruction and materials.
